Students and residents urge Board to push for state funding, back HB5002
Summary
At the March 2 hearing youth advocates, parents and community members urged the board to advocate at the state level for funding including support for HB5002 and to attend the Public Education Day of Action.

Several speakers at the March 2 public hearing called on the New London Board of Education to advocate for increased state funding and support pending legislation, including HB5002.
Bianka Caremise, a student with Hearing Youth Voices, said the group has advocated at city and state levels and urged the Board and community to take action on HB5002. Nicole Broadus (written testimony) asked the Board to be present for Public Education Day of Action and to press for more magnet and ECS funding to maintain district supports, noting that state action could prevent layoffs and closures.
C.J. Parker encouraged community members to submit testimony and attend the upcoming Educational Committee hearing. The public record shows sustained calls for district leadership and Board members to participate in state advocacy as part of a broader strategy to address structural underfunding.
